'King Of Pop' Fails To Show For Hearing In N.O. Wed Jul 20, 5:24 PM ET
A judge in New Orleans called pop star Michael Jackson's failure to appear at a Wednesday court hearing a "serious failing" that the court "does not take lightly."
Jackson was ordered to appear for a hearing in a sexual assault lawsuit, but neither he nor his attorneys showed up.
Attorneys for the local man who said Jackson attacked him 20 years ago said they now hope for a fast settlement.
Joseph Thomas Bartucci alleges he was sexually assaulted by the singer at the World's Fair in New Orleans when he was 18. Bartucci said he didn't come forward until 2003 because he had suppressed memories of the alleged attack.
"He was drugged and sexually abused," said plaintiff psychologist Mulry Tetlow. "Jackson cut his arm and was licking his blood as Jackson was sexually abusing him and stuck a wire into his chest, and he has scars there."
Judge Eldon Fallon said the order to appear in court was received and signed at Neverland Ranch.
Fallon on Wednesday set a new hearing date in August.
And if he doesn't show then?
"Then it will be like a jury verdict holding him liable, and the next thing we have to do is we present evidence to the court on the amount of damage that's been caused," said Bartucci's attorney, Louis Koerner.
Bartucci's lawyers said they could seek as much as $30 million.
Jackson's Houston-based attorney, Michael Sydow, told WDSU NewsChannel 6 that Jackson has been out of the country and they were not aware of the order to appear. Sydow said Jackson's team will vigorously defend the case, and that Jackson would be "well represented during next month's hearing."
